Sufjan Stevens

Sufjan Stevens started out small and then rocketed to indie stardom (if there is such a thing) after releasing his album, Greetings from Michigan: The Great Lake State. He has an iconic sound filled with lush orchestral sweeps juxtaposed with simple and catchy banjo and guitar. His melodies are beautiful and his songs range from the pleasant easy listen to epic cacophonous romps. Sufjan now has a record label: Asthmatic Kitty where he has signed a lot of other unique and amazing artists that are worth checking out as well.

Starflyer 59

Jason Martin is the genius behind Starflyer 59. He has been around the scene for awhile, and has released over 10 albums since his first in 1993. Starflyer 59 has an instantly recognizable sound once you get to know it, and yet he spans all kinds of genres including shoe-gaze, space rock, indie rock, with a little pop thrown in from time to time. Most of Starflyer 59's music is somewhat timeless, needing multiple repeated listens to take in the full breadth and scope of a song. Influenced by bands like My Bloody Valentine, you can't go wrong if you start to dive into Starflyer 59's extensive library of fantastic albums.

Danielson

Danielson is the moniker for Daniel Smith, one of the kings of the indie scene. He puts together some simply incredible songs, and many people either absolutely love or hate his screamy, screechy falsetto. What started as his senior thesis at Rutgers University became his first album, and he has since become quite an icon, even helping to catapult Sufjan Stevens into the spotlight. Danielson has his own recording label called Sounds Familyre, and a recording studio that he built himself. He received a lot of his musical inspiration from his father and his siblings, who often play with him on his shows under the name "Danielson Family." Even though the lyrics are overtly Christian, Danielson albums maintain high critical and mainstream acclaim because the music is so inventive and good.

Half-Handed Cloud

Half-Handed Cloud is probably my favorite band right now. Led by John Ringhofer, Half-Handed Cloud knows how to make the catchiest little melodies using all kinds of instruments ranging from guitar to melodica and kazoo to omnichord. He has albums that are 24 minutes long that have 25 songs, and they are all golden. I think his myspace page says it best: "Tiny, scrappy investments in melody & arrangement." Drawing inspiration from great bands like Guided by Voices, if you love deliciously short but amazing songs, give Half-Handed Cloud a try.
